A study for the bronze group "Education" on Vauxhall Bridge, London which was opened in 1906. Richard Norman Shaw advised the LCC to embellish the piers of the bridge with monumental bronze statues, and ultimately Drury was commissioned to provide works for the four downstream piers; Science, Fine Arts, Local Government and Education and Frederick Pomeroy was commissioned for the upstream piers; Agriculture, Architecture, Engineering and Pottery.
